Carbotech Brakes Celebrate SCCA Runoffs Success

Carbotech Performance Brakes celebrated the success of its customers at the 2024 SCCA National Championship Runoffs held at Road America in Elkhart Lake, Wisconsin. Carbotech-equipped vehicles dominated the event, securing 23 podium finishes, including 10 first-place positions. The company’s President and COO, Michael Puskar, Sr., was onsite to provide direct support to their 125 racing customers.

Carbotech customers showcased their capabilities across 14 different racing classes at the 60th-anniversary edition of the SCCA National Championship Runoffs, presented by Sunoco. The company’s performance brake pads helped racers secure a strong presence on the podium, including two complete sweeps in the FV and FE2 classes.

Carbotech Customer Podium Summary – 2024 SCCA National Championship Runoffs

  • B-Spec: 1st place
  • FF: 2nd place
  • GTL: 2nd place
  • HP: 1st, 3rd place
  • STU: 1st, 2nd place
  • FC: 1st place
  • STL: 2nd place
  • AS: 1st place
  • FP: 1st, 2nd place
  • F600: 1st, 2nd place
  • EP: 1st, 2nd place
  • FV: 1st, 2nd, 3rd place
  • FE2: 1st, 2nd, 3rd place
  • T3: 2nd place

About Carbotech Performance Brakes

Founded in 1996, Carbotech Performance Brakes is a leader in Ceramic Kevlar friction materials. They produce brake pads for autocross, racing, and street applications. Designed, developed, and manufactured in Concord, North Carolina, their products have earned the trust of racers across America by delivering the performance needed to brake last and finish first.
